The versatile Micron Optics Real Time- Component Test System
(RT-CTS) is quite possibly the fastest (5 Hz sweeping operation),
most accurate, widest dynamic range ( >60 dB) swept-wavelength
instrument available today. This self-contained system is
composed of a high power, low noise swept laser, an internal
power monitor for normalization, a NIST-traceable optical
reference, and two high-speed input detector channels.
The two standard input channels allow for real-time simultaneous
transmission and reflection testing of one device, or simultaneous
testing of two devices. Power and wavelength are automatically
calibrated with each scan in less than 200 milliseconds.
The RT-CTS allows the user to rapidly sweep the wavelength
range, collect data, and display the results during a manual
or automated manufacturing process - all in real time.

The Micron Optics RT-CTS can
be used for testing fiber Bragg gratings, arrayed wave guides,
optical filters, thin-film mux/demuxes and a wide variety
of other fixed and tunable components. This versatility
allows the RT-CTS to be designed into many critical in-process
applications.
